    I've been on lake pleasant dozens of times and yes, it can get nasty in a hurry. If you see black clouds coming (usually from the north) DO NOT TRY TO CROSS THE LAKE AND GET TO THE BOAT RAMP, THAT IS WHAT EVERYONE ELSE IS DOING. First, you have to cross the lake where it's the roughest, then you get to a ramp that's jammed full of other boats. What you do is find a cove, either pull up on the shore if smooth shoreline or throw out your anchors, tie a rope off to a tree if available and ride the storm out. In the cove with hills on both sides gives you a windbreak and the waves will be minimal. You may get wet from the rain but so what, you've been swimming all day anyway. Again, DO NOT HEAD FOR THE BOAT RAMPS!!!!! Also, if you catch yourself getting hit by these winds be sure to get your life vests on.
